September 16, 2015 · 10:00 PM · FIREBALL

Sapulpa, OK

Approx 10pm, heading towards the south, a large bright orange object with numerous orange pieces falling off object and towards earth. Passed almost directly over Tulsa, headed southerly direction over Sapulpa. Just before disappearing behind tree line, object just blinked out. Duration: approx 3-4 seconds, with no noise evident.

September 13, 2015 · 9:00 PM · FIREBALL

Clifton Park, NY

I was standing out on my driveway at approx 9pm on Sept. 13 when I witnessed an orange light (almost looked like a fireball) moving slowly across the sky. I yelled to get my brother who also seen it. As he ran in to get my parents another orange light followed closely behind in the same direction. Both objects were slow moving and almost pulsing getting brighter then dimmer. I would compare them to a meteor but no tail and moving much to slow. We continued to watch for approx 2 min. until they just disappeared. I attempted to video, but my hands were shaking and i couldn't get my phone to record. There was an overcast so these objects were below the cloud cover so they weren't to far up. These were very bright and no sound we could here. By far the strangest thing I have ever seen.

September 6, 2015 · 9:30 PM · FIREBALL

Campbell, CA

On the night of September 6th, 2015, I witnessed an object I couldn't explain. As I was watching a show on my phone whilst laying on my patio furniture, I saw a small orb of light out of the corner of my eye. It grew to the size of an eraser on the end of an eraser, relative to my vision of course. There was considerable distance between myself and the object, probably around the same altitude an airplane reaches during the middle of their flight. The object did not move, it merely hovered and pulsated. When I finally focused om the object, it swelled to its full orb-like appearance, then slowly receded into nothingness. I searched the sky for the next 5 minutes, waiting for it to reappear, to show me that it was just a plane light, but it mever did. The object was the shape of an orb, or possibly a fireball. I found myself describing it like an explosion contained by a very strong, yet clear glass. It was a burnt orange color with a white core, as far as I could tell. It produced no discernible sound, no engines, motors, rotors, anything. Just the light. The sky was clear, no cloud coverage or much smog. I could see the stars, which is why seeing this orb confused me so much. This occured above a suburban apartment complex near a main thoroughfare.

September 6, 2015 · 9:00 PM · FIREBALL

Corinth, KY

We live in the country in Corinth Kentucky. About 9:00 pm we seen a orange/red light coming from the horizon, and then another, followed by another. In total there were 12. There was no sound of any kind and looked like they were in some kind of formation. They continued across they sky and then went higher until we could not see them anymore. This lasted about 4-5 minutes.
